For my final piece of work I was asked to complete the drawing in pen and ink. So my next stage was to experiment using this medium. 

I decided however that this time I would include people in my drawing in order to portray the true atmosphere of the location. Below are some examples of my experimental drawings using pen and ink.

I then decided to experiment with adding some colour. I used a small amount of very watery watercolour paint. I found when adding the watery paint it made the ink run and  the colour and the ink blended together. I liked this effect but didn’t really think it was suitable for this drawing so it may be a technique I experiment with further on another exercise. Below are my drawings.

For my final drawing I decided to draw a smaller section of my original drawing. I thought this smaller section would be a more interesting composition and it would allow me to draw in more detail. I worked a3 size and I used pen and ink. I tried to show through my erratic and quick marks the movement and vibrancy of the road.
